ePTFE (Expanded Polytetrafluoroethylene) Expanded Polytetrafluoroethylene (ePTFE) is a highly versatile, porous form of polytetrafluoroethylene (PTFE), a synthetic fluoropolymer of tetrafluoroethylene, which is chemically inert and widely known under brand names like Teflon. Unlike traditional PTFE, ePTFE is produced through a specialized expansion process that involves stretching PTFE under controlled conditions to create a microporous, fibrous structure. Below is a comparison of the four main types of tubes (PTFE, FEP, PFA, PCTFE) in terms of material properties, specifications, applications, and key features. 1. Material Properties Comparison Property PTFE (Polytetrafluoroethylene) FEP (Fluorinated Ethylene Propylene) PFA (Perfluoroalkoxy) PCTFE (Polychlorotrifluoroethylene) Chemical Resistance Excellent Excellent Excellent Very good Temperature Range -200°C to 260°C -200°C to 200°C -200°C to 260°C -200°C to 150°C
